The initially one minute: a reputable psychological checklist

In the very first min, lean on the DRSABCD sequence that Australian fitness instructors teach. Clear risk first, for you and the youngster. Look for a feedback, also a groan or a blink. Send out for help early, either by asking somebody to call 000 or using your phone on audio speaker. Open the air passage by gently tilting the head back for older youngsters or maintaining it neutral for babies, then look, pay attention, and feel for breathing. If they are not breathing normally, begin CPR. If an automated external defibrillator is nearby at a community location, send somebody for it and use it as quickly as it shows up, adhering to voice prompts.

In functional terms, it appears basic since it needs to be. The intricacy comes later. You start with security, wakefulness, assistance, air passage, breathing, and flow, because order, and you keep going until a skilled -responder takes over or the kid recovers.

Paediatric CPR you can actually do

CPR looks various on small bodies. Concentrate on good-quality compressions, efficient breaths, and very little interruption.

For babies under one year, place two fingers in the centre of the breast, just listed below the nipple line. For a single rescuer, go for a minimum of one third of the upper body deepness with each compression at a price of regarding 100 to 120 per min. For two rescuers, wrapping hands around the breast and making use of two thumbs frequently offers better depth. For kids over one year, make use of a couple of hands depending upon their size, still targeting one third chest deepness. Permit full breast recoil between compressions and change rescuers preferably every number of minutes to keep quality.

Breaths issue, particularly in drowning, asthma, or poisoning. Seal around the mouth for older youngsters, or mouth and nose for babies, and deliver mild breaths simply enough to make the upper body surge. Excessive air can blow up the stomach and worsen vomiting. If you are alone, adhere to the standard rhythm you found out in your cpr course Adelaide, and do not stop compressions for longer than essential to provide 2 effective breaths.

AEDs are safe for kids. If paediatric pads are available, use them and comply with the positioning diagrams. So grown-up pads are readily available, use those and position them so they do not touch, typically one in the centre of the upper body and the various other on the back in between the shoulder blades for small children. Turn the device on and comply with the voice prompts. Defibrillators in Adelaide sports clubs and mall are made for laypeople, which is precisely that uses them to good effect.

Choking: what actually works

Most choking episodes settle with coughing, which is an excellent sign. Motivate the cough and do not smack a child on the back while they are coughing properly. If the coughing comes to be quiet or the youngster can not talk or take a breath usually, act. In Australia the suggested method is back impacts adhered to by upper body drives, not stomach thrusts.

For infants, sustain the baby face down along your lower arm, head less than the upper body. Provide up to five company back impacts in between the shoulder blades. If the blockage continues, turn the infant onto their back, maintaining the head reduced, and give up to five upper body embed the same location you would do CPR compressions, slower and sharper. Maintain biking between sets of back impacts and upper body thrusts up until the respiratory tract clears or the baby comes to be less competent. If less competent, call 000 and start CPR.

For youngsters over one year, use the very same sequence, with the youngster either leaning forward supported on your knee or standing and supported. Deliver up to five back blows, after that up to 5 chest thrusts on the reduced half of the breast bone. Stomach drives can cause injury and are not part of common Australian guidance.

It is common for a child to vomit or cough up mucous and tears once the blockage removes. That is not a complication, it is relief. If the object does not appear and the kid is wearing away, call 000 early.

Burns and scalds at home

In Adelaide kitchens the most constant offender is a favorite or instant noodles tugged off a bench. The therapy is basic and powerful: cool down the shed under amazing running water for 20 minutes. You have up to 3 hours where this still helps, but faster is better. Strip off jewellery and apparel that is not adhered to the skin. Do not utilize ice, oils, butter, or creams.

Cover the cooled shed with a tidy, non-adhesive clothing or clean plastic cling film, layered freely rather than covered tightly. Pain relief like paracetamol or advil is sensible if the child can swallow and is not vomiting. Any kind of burn larger than the kid's hand, any shed on the face, genitals, or a joint, or any electric or chemical melt should have medical analysis. For chemical burns, sweep aside dry powders meticulously, then water with running water for a long period of time. Take the chemical container or a picture of the label if safe.

Allergies and bronchial asthma are common, and strategies conserve lives

South Australian child care solutions make use of activity plans, and so ought to homes. If your child has bronchial asthma, keep a reducer and a spacer in the very same place in your home and in the daycare bag. A practical method for modest asthma signs is four different puffs of salbutamol via a spacer, with the youngster taking 4 breaths for every puff. Wait four mins. If there is no improvement, give another 4 smokes and call 000 if the child is battling to talk, has blue-tinged lips, or is not improving.

For allergic reaction, anaphylaxis offers with breathing trouble, tongue or throat swelling, wheeze, relentless coughing, dizziness, collapse, pale and drooping in babies, or prevalent hives with any of the above. Make use of the adrenaline autoinjector at the external mid-thigh via clothes if required. Lay the child level or hold a baby level in your arms, not upright. Note the moment, phone call 000, and be prepared to make use of a 2nd gadget after five minutes if signs and symptoms persist or get worse. Antihistamines calm hives but do not treat anaphylaxis. After an event, ask your GP for a created strategy and method utilizing a fitness instructor gadget with sitters and grandparents.

Fevers, febrile seizures, and when not to panic

Fever is a signs and symptom, not a medical diagnosis, and in youngsters it is usually an indication of a viral illness. Teething does not trigger high fever. Offer fluids, keep apparel light, and take into consideration paracetamol for convenience. A febrile seizure looks scary, yet the majority of last less than 2 mins and quit by themselves. Keep the kid secure on their side, do not put anything in their mouth, time the seizure, and call 000 if it lasts longer than 5 minutes, the child has problem breathing later, or this is the first episode.

Trust your instincts. A kid who is abnormally sleepy, breathing quick, or rejecting to consume alcohol needs analysis also if the temperature level is modest.

Drowning and near-drowning

Backyard swimming pools, dams in the Hills, and coastline days create risk. Sinking is silent and fast. Toddlers can slide under in 20 seconds. Guidance remains the most effective avoidance, and barriers make a difference. If a kid is pulled from water and is not taking a breath normally, begin CPR. Rescue breaths are specifically crucial in sinking due to the fact that the key problem is absence of oxygen. If you have the training and air passage tools close by, utilize them, yet do not delay compressions and breaths while looking. Any kind of kid that has struggled in water and later develops coughing, fast breathing, or sleepiness ought to be clinically examined the exact same day. The preferred expression "dry drowning" is misguiding. What issues is breathing symptoms after submersion, which can aggravate over hours.

Bites and stings around Adelaide

Snakes, primarily brownish and red-bellied black, are a fact on the fringes and in parks. If bitten, keep the person still. Use a stress immobilisation bandage from the fingers or toes up past the bite website, then splint and keep them at rest. Do not clean the bite, as poison on the skin aids identify the varieties. Call 000. Do not cut, suck, or apply a tourniquet. The same stress immobilisation technique relates to blue-ringed octopus or cone shell hurts, though those are unusual on our beaches.

Redback spider bites cause considerable pain, sweating, and nausea or vomiting yet are typically not life threatening. Make use of a cold pack wrapped in a towel for pain and seek medical suggestions. Do not utilize the pressure immobilisation method for redback bites, as it can raise pain. For and wasp stings, scratch the stinger off if visible, apply an ice bag, and expect indications of anaphylaxis. Bluebottle jellyfish periodically clean right into city beaches. Rinse away arms and immerse the location in hot water, around 40 to 45 levels, for 20 mins, or utilize a warm shower. Vinegar does not aid bluebottle stings in southern waters.

Poisoning and medicines: numbers you ought to save

Curiosity peaks in between ages one and four. Maintain medications and chemicals high and secured, not just out of sight. Original containers with child-resistant caps assist, yet little hands are resourceful. If a youngster swallows a secret tablet, a mouthful of cleaner, or a plant you do not acknowledge, do not await signs. Call the Poisons Info Centre on 13 11 26 for suggestions details to Australia. They will ask the child's age and weight, what was taken, and just how much time has actually passed. If the youngster is drowsy, throwing up persistently, having a seizure, or battling to take a breath, call 000.

Activated charcoal is not a natural remedy. Syrup of ipecac has no role. Milk does not neutralise chemicals. Do not induce vomiting.

Head injuries, neck injuries, and broken bones

Children fall. The majority of head knocks bring about absolutely nothing worse than a lump and a fright. Usage remainder, observation, and an ice bag. Warning include a loss of consciousness that lasts greater than a couple of secs, repeated vomiting, an extreme or intensifying migraine, confusion, weakness, a seizure, or clear fluid from the nose or ears. In these cases, look for immediate healthcare. Avoid get in touch with sport for a minimum of 24 to two days after a trauma, longer if symptoms continue, and get clearance prior to going back to play.

For believed fractures, consistent the limb in the placement located, make use of a sling or improvisated splint, and apply a cold pack. Do not attempt to align defects. Control blood loss with direct stress. For feasible neck or back injuries after a substantial autumn or collision, maintain the child still, sustain the head according to the spine, and call 000.

When to call 000 without hesitation

    Breathing problem, noisy breathing, or lips turning blue Severe blood loss that does not quit with pressure Seizure lasting longer than five mins or duplicated seizures Suspected anaphylaxis after a sting, food, or medication Unresponsiveness, even if quick, or a kid who is tough to wake

If you are not sure, call anyhow. Trained call-takers in South Australia will certainly trainer you through first aid while help is on the way.

Build a straightforward family members first aid plan

A written strategy decreases stress. Walk through typical circumstances, choose who calls 000, and note your road accessibility factors. Save emergency situation contacts in every caretaker's phone and stick a listing on the fridge with your address, closest cross street, GENERAL PRACTITIONER, and Poisons Info Centre. Program older youngsters how to make use of speaker phone and say the address clearly. If a swimming pool gets on the building, check gateways and locks at the beginning of each summer and after storms. If you camp in the Adelaide Hills or on the Fleurieu, find out the pressure immobilisation strategy and maintain a couple of elasticised bandages in the car.
